WHAT IS THIS 30:60 RULE?
30:60 rule is where I include about 30% of the Protein requirement in 60 minutes of waking up. The protein is usually combined with a little fat. Now this concept has
been adopted for two reasons.

Thermogenic Effect of Food:
Protein demands comparatively more energy to burn and digest. This means more calorie burn.

Satiety:
When you wake up in the morning, the cortisol levels are already high causing increase in the demand for more calories.
Adding protein at this time not only provides required calories but it also prevents
the body from getting hungry sooner.

How do I decide my protein requirement?
For example, your height is 160 cms.
Protein requirement = (160- 100) X 0.8= 48 gms
